Here's a short one... about 8 seconds. I had a clip with fog rolling in and
wanted to see if I could add lightning and thunder... it's not the best, but it shows one of the many things you can do with custom title overlays, something I've been playing a bit with lately. http://www.papajohn.org/Temp/Lightning-Thunder.wmv The lightning is added by custom overlays (see the Editing > Text > Custom Overlays page of my website). The sound effect was from a Sound Dogs package, enhanced a bit with Audacity. I'd appreciate any and all comments about the 'Title Overlay Starter Kit' section of that web page.... I'm trying to make it such that you don't have to touch the xml code, and a newbie/novice/beginner can follow the instructions to download the package and put it to use. I'm tweaking the info as needed to have it easily understandable.
